无线智能报警系统设计研究

无线智能报警系统设计研究

摘要:移动通信网络在近十几年里迅速发展,得到了广泛的应用。短信息就是移动通信技术中一项特别实用的业务,也是移动通信网络中最基本的一种业务。本文就是利用这种短消息业务设计了无线智能报警系统。报警系统的设计采用红外传感器和GSM模块。系统采用GSM移动通信网络做为远程交流的传输媒体,以STC89C52RC单片机系统为中央控制核心,用最便捷、易读的中文形式展示短消息的内容,直接把报警短消息显示到提前需要提醒的用户手机上。

关键词:信号采集;STC89C52RC单片机;GSM模块GTM900C

1引言

本设计使用红外传感器探测外界信号,当有人进入到监控范围内,就会触发报警系统,报警系统发送警告消息到达用户的手机。该系统主要是利用单片机、红外传感器、GSM移动通信模块来相互配合、协调工作。主要运行流程:当传感器检测到有人进入到监控区域时,一方面进行现场声、光报警;另一方面利用GSM无线通讯网络,将有人闯入这个信息传递到户主手机端,户主在接收到信息后,可以采取相应的措施。

2系统的总体方案的设计

该系统采用被动式的热释电红外传感器监控人体散发的红外线,红外探测电路在检测到入侵者的入侵行为时,产生信号,并将此信号经过处理后传输到单片机,单片机系统对输入的信号进行判断和处理,当单片机判断出热释电探测电路送来的检测信号时,单片机将通过声光报警电路进行声光报警,现场威慑入侵者。与此同时,单片机下达AT命令控制GSM模块给用户发送短消息,实现远程报警。

3系统的硬件电路的设计

本设计采用的信号处理电路包括两级增益放大、带通滤波、比较电路组成该带通滤波器中C9具有隔直作用,C9和R10构成高通滤波器,避免了对直流的放大。同时,C5和R6构成低通滤波器,滤除高频噪声。由于输出信号的频率很低,电容的容抗较大,所以R10的阻值应当选择大阻值。为保证放大电路的增益值,R6的阻值必须大于R3的50倍以上。经计算,得到第一级放大电路的指标如下:在整个过程中,输出信号经过两级放大,总增益最终能达到66分贝。双限电压比较器由四运放(LM324)的其它两个放大器组成。因此,双限电压比较器的高低阈值应取为3.1伏和1.9伏时才能够有效的抵抗噪声干扰,即当放大器输出信号电平高于3.1伏或者低于1.9伏时,比较器才会输出高电平,表示有人进入到探测范围。

3.1GSM模块及其电路设计

本设计选用型号为STC89C52RC的单片机,它是一种带8K字节可编程可擦除只读存储器的低功耗、高性能CMOS8的微处理器,单片机基本电路主要包括时钟电路、复位电路、供电电路及一些基本设置。GTM900C模块包含射频电路和基带,向用户提供标准的AT命令接口,也能够快速、安全、高效的传输语音、短消息、传真等,方便用户的应用开发及设计,本设计就是利用该模块中的串口实现与单片机的通信。GTM900C模块的数据输入输出引脚需要通过MAX232进行电平转换后连接到单片机的串行口。单片机通过串行口对GTM900C进行访问和读写。这里使单片机串行口的TTL电平能够与GTM900C通信口的RS232电平互相转换,这样才能进行通信。在GTM900C电路也是由几部分组成,主要有启动电路、指示电路、数据通信电路、SIM卡电路等。

4系统的软件部分设计

4.1单片机串行通信

MCS-51系列单片机内部有一个串行口,能够进行全双工工作。串口中断程序能够判断系统接收到的短信息,然后对此信息所要表达的意思进行下达相关的指令,完成相应操作。在对用户的管理指令进行相关运行、操作后,中断程序就会循环到起初的状态,继续待命,并不断的检查相关命令,以便迅速解决相关问题。

4.2单片机与GSM模块通信

本设计采用西门子公司开发的GSMAT指令集,单片机通过下达正确的AT指令到GTM900C模块,从而对模块进行初始化和短消息的发送接收等。采用PDU模式时,可以使用三种编码方式来编码要发送的内容,分别是7-bit编码、8-bit编码、16-bit编码。7-bit编码用于发送普通的ASCII字符;8-bit编码通常用于发送数据消息,比如图片和铃声等;而16-bit编码用于发送Unicode字符。

5系统的调试

5.1信号调理电路仿真

本设计信号处理电路主要由信号的放大、滤波电路以及比较电路组成。此处应用multisim10软件进行仿真测试。为了更好的对仿真电路进行仿真分析,可以用一个正弦信号源代替图中的热释电传感器,正弦信号的振幅为5mV,频率为1Hz,与热释电传感器的输出信号基本一致。其波形图如图5.1所示。XMM1测量传感器输出信号的电压值为4.966V;XMM3测量信号经过第一级放大后的电压值为-642.333V。

5.2声光报警电路仿真

声光报警电路是单片机接收信号为高电平时开始工作,对该硬件电路的调试使用proteus软件进行调试仿真,通过以上的软件仿真调试,可以很清晰的看到当给P0.0口一个高电平时,就会触发声光报警电路,紧接着LED灯亮,蜂鸣器发出“滴、滴”的报警声。利用GSM串口调试专用工具对GTM900C模块进行调试,在利用GSM串口调试专用工具进行调试时,第一步先对GTM900C模块发送AT回车,点击手动发送,收到OK表示连接网络成功;第二步发送AT+CMGF=0指令,即设定短消息发送模式为PDU模式;第三步发送AT+CMGS=39指令,即发送长度为39的短消息;第四步接着发送短消息内容;第五步点击十六进制发送,再发送0x1a,表示发送内容完毕,收到OK表示发送短信成功,手机即会收到短信。

6总结

该设计用单片机作为整个系统的中央处理器,利用被动式热释电传感器和GTM900C移动通信模块相互组合,设计了此款应用短消息业务的报警器。与市场上已有的报警系统相比,本报警系统的主要功能和优势有以下几方面:(1)本设计中采用的是被动式热释电红外传感器,其主要对人体释放出的红外线波段敏感。只要有人体闯入监控区域内,热式红外传感器就会发出报警信号。(2)可靠性高。与普通的无限传输方式相比,GSM网络有效避免了数据包的丢失,保证了数据传输的可靠性。(3)该报警系统采用了GSM移动通信模块和单片机相结合的智能控制,一旦构成报警条件时,单片机就会下达报警指令,移动通信模块自动向用户终端发送报警短信息。(4)此系统的声光报警采用单片机控制响应的时间为1分钟,减去了遥控器带来的不便。

参考文献:

[1]马宏伟.基于GSM/GPRS的无线数据传输系统[D].吉林大学硕士论文.

[2]赵勇.中国移动通信技术的发展及对人类生活的影响[J].中国科技博览,2010(35).

[3]徐超汉.住宅小区智能化系统[M].北京:电子工业出版社,2002.

[4]张毅刚.单片机原理及应用[M].北京:高等教育出版社,2003.

作者:郝亚楠 单位:太原工业学院电子工程系